** The GMC repair market serving Wawaka, Indiana, is characterized by a reliance on independent shops in neighboring towns, as there are no dealerships or dedicated GMC specialists within Wawaka itself. The competition is moderate, with a handful of highly reputable shops dominating the market for specialized repairs like transmission and diesel service. The average quality of service is high, as these businesses have built their reputation over decades serving a rural community that depends heavily on reliable trucks. For standard maintenance and minor repairs, there are several competent general auto shops. However, for the specialized services you've listed—particularly Duramax and Allison systems—the market narrows significantly, with Kendallville Transmission & Auto Care being the clear regional leader. Typical pricing is competitive and generally lower than dealership rates in Fort Wayne, with labor rates typically ranging from $110-$140 per hour. Customers prioritize proven expertise and trustworthiness over brand affiliation, which has allowed the top independent shops to thrive.
